Helpmate

Ever notice how some people get taken for granted. They're fine to have around when needed but when they aren't they're just not really wanted.

She's always there when needed. She's at their beck and call; But if she should need a hand, No one's free at all. When someone's down she's always there. She's just a call away. A cheery smile, some sympathy, To brighten up their day; But if she's feeling down today, They'll leave her quite alone, To get over what it is, All by herself, alone. Are you feeling sick today? Just let her know about it. She'll be there with soup and hugs. You don't have to doubt it. Mama's always been there. That's just the way she is. Sometimes she can help a lot, But when she can't she gives. She gives her love, she gives advice, She tends and cleans and nurses. But let her make just one mistake, She gets remands and curses. Mama's such a Know-It-All. She's pushy and she's nosey. So she turns and goes away, And pretends everything is rosey.
